means an armed leader who controls a territory through private military force rather than legitimate state authority.

from coined in english around the 1850s, but the concept is ancientchina's warlord era (1916-1928) after the fall of the qing dynasty made the term stick, as regional generals carved the country into personal fiefdoms once central authority collapsed.

for instance

zhang zuolinruled manchuria, assassinated by japanese agents in 1928

charles taylorliberian warlord turned president, convicted of war crimes 2012

mohamed farrah aididsomali militia leader who fought us forces in 1993 mogadishu

ismail khanherat's afghan strongman who ruled independently of kabul for years
